Agriculture assisted by microbial genetic resources: Current and future scenarios
Lily X Zelaya-Molina1, Ismael F Chávez-Díaz1, Juan Ramos-Garza2
1Centro Nacional de Recursos Genéticos-INIFAP, Tepatitlán de Morelos C.P., Jalisco 47600, Mexico.
Microbial genetic resources are essential for ecosystems and agriculture. Research focuses on their use to improve plant growth, soil health, and food security amidst global challenges.
Area of Science:
- Microbiology
- Agricultural Science
- Environmental Science
Background:
- Microbial genetic resources are crucial for ecosystem function and human advancement in agri-food and industry.
- Global challenges like climate change and pollution necessitate research into resilient agricultural production.
- Microbial resources offer solutions for enhancing plant growth, soil quality, and pollutant degradation.
